This luxurious boutique hotel is truly a feast for the eyes! The owners really try to create a true "home" for their guests. During your reception, you will immediately notice that they welcome their guest like old friends.
There is no restaurant service, but the guests are invited to enjoy an extensive dinner every evening (except on Wednesday and Sunday evenings) prepared by chef Gian Luca and the owners Riccardo and Arianne. The chef Gian Luca used to work at a Michelin star restaurant, but he now prepares a lovely dinner using local products of the province of Versilia. On Monday night the owners turn the kitchen into a local "Osteria" where you can taste typical Tuscan dishes. On warm Summer nights guests dine together on the terrace by candlelight. Every morning, a lavish breakfast is served (cheese, meat cuts, quiche, cake, muesli, cornflakes, various jams, bread and fresh fruit) on the terrace. On request, the owners will also prepare lunch for their guests. There is an "honesty" bar, where you can help yourself to a drink. You can also learn from the chef Gian Luca himself by signing up for the cooking lessons (max 4 people) that are held each Tuesday afternoon.
Rooms:
The house has 12 unique rooms, which all offer views over the green hills. You can choose between suites and luxurious rooms. Every room has a kingsize bed and a private bathroom with shower and/or bathtub. There is no television, but watching TV will be the last thing on your mind when you lounge near the (heated) saltwater pool or enjoy the warm sand of the nearby beach.
Suites
The two suites Colle and Tramonto are the biggest rooms (35m2) of this boutique hotel and next to the kingsize bed, they also have a seating area and private terrace. The Junior Suite Alba is 25m2 has a private terrace and garden. The bathrooms of the suites are equipped with a bathtub and separate shower.
Rooms
The double rooms are divided into deluxe rooms, superior rooms and a standard room.
The deluxe rooms are located on the second floor and offer a panoramic terrace with stunning views over the Tuscan hills. The bathrooms of the deluxe rooms are equipped with a bathtub and separate rainshower. From the superior rooms you also have a beautiful view on the surrounding hills. The bathrooms have a rainshower or bathtub with shower. Colletto, Noce and Olivo can be booked for 3 persons since they all have a sofa bed. The superior plus room Giardino is located on the ground floor, has a private terrace and garden.
